Why Use Recyclable Materials in Apartment Construction?
Apartment blocks have significant material demands due to their size and complexity. Using recyclable materials reduces reliance on virgin resources, lowers construction waste, and facilitates circular economy principles. This approach aligns with Canadian green building codes, LEED certification requirements, and evolving municipal sustainability targets.
Common Recyclable Materials for Apartment Blocks
1. Recycled Steel:
Used for framing and reinforcement, recycled steel offers high strength and durability while being 100% recyclable at end-of-life.
2. Recycled Concrete Aggregate (RCA):
RCA replaces natural aggregates in concrete mixes, reducing quarrying impacts and landfill waste.
3. Reclaimed Wood:
Reclaimed timber is utilized for interior finishes, flooring, and structural elements, providing both aesthetic appeal and sustainability.
4. Recycled Plastic Components:
Plastic recycled from post-consumer waste can be transformed into insulation panels, piping, or even composite decking materials.
5. Sustainable Insulation Materials:
Materials such as cellulose insulation made from recycled paper products enhance energy efficiency while supporting recycling efforts.
Benefits of Recyclable Materials in Apartment Design
Reduced Environmental Footprint: Lower carbon emissions and resource depletion
Cost Savings: Potential reductions in material and disposal costs
Waste Minimization: Supports diversion from landfills during construction and demolition
Enhanced Market Appeal: Growing tenant preference for eco-conscious buildings
Regulatory Compliance: Meets or exceeds sustainability requirements of local authorities
